UK Foreign Secretary Cooper attends Remembrance Day in Canada
Ottawa, November 12 (Hibya) – UK Foreign Secretary Yvette Cooper attended Remembrance Day events in Canada to honor those who lost their lives for freedom.
Foreign Secretary Yvette Cooper took part in the ceremony held in Oakville as part of the commemorations. During the event, Cooper met with Canadian Foreign Minister Anita Anand and South African Foreign Minister Ronald Lamola.
The ceremony honored those who gave their lives for freedom, including participants from Commonwealth countries who died in the two world wars.
